Gutter Cleaning in Longmont, CO
Gutter cleaning services involve removing leaves, debris, and dirt from the gutters and downspouts of residential properties. This process helps ensure that rainwater flows freely away from the foundation, preventing potential water damage, basement flooding, and landscape erosion. Projects typically include thorough inspection of the gutter system, clearing blockages, and flushing the gutters to verify proper drainage. Homeowners often seek this service to maintain the integrity of their property’s exterior and to avoid costly repairs caused by neglected gutters.

Common Gutter Cleaning Jobs
Gutter Cleaning - Removal of leaves, debris, and dirt to ensure proper water flow.
Downspout Clearing - Unclogging downspouts to prevent water backup and foundation issues.
Gutter Inspection - Checking for damage or leaks that could lead to water damage.
Gutter Flushing - Rinsing gutters to remove stubborn debris and maintain clear channels.
Gutter Guard Maintenance - Cleaning and inspecting gutter guards to prevent blockages.
Seasonal Gutter Service - Preparing gutters for winter or heavy rain seasons to protect the property.
Gutter Cleaning Questions
Why should gutter cleaning be performed regularly? Regular gutter cleaning helps prevent water damage, foundation issues, and roof problems caused by clogged gutters.
What types of debris are removed during gutter cleaning? Leaves, twigs, dirt, and other blockages that can obstruct water flow are typically cleared during gutter cleaning.
Is gutter cleaning necessary after storms or heavy winds? Yes, cleaning after storms ensures that any accumulated debris or blockages are removed to maintain proper drainage.
What are common signs that gutters need cleaning? Overflowing water, sagging gutters, and visible debris are indicators that gutters should be checked and cleaned.
